Mesa hm2/hm2_7i96s.0: error finishing read
16 Oct 2022 13:27 - 16 Oct 2022 13:30 #254218
by PCW
Replied by PCW on topic Mesa hm2/hm2_7i96s.0: error finishing read
How large is the latency spike?
What are your kernel command line parameters?
Are all power management options,speed switching/C states >C1 disabled in the BIOS?
(ms latencies are often related to power management/clock speed switching)
What are your kernel command line parameters?
Are all power management options,speed switching/C states >C1 disabled in the BIOS?
(ms latencies are often related to power management/clock speed switching)
Last edit: 16 Oct 2022 13:30 by PCW.
Please Log in or Create an account to join the conversation.
16 Oct 2022 13:39 #254221
by bensttech
Replied by bensttech on topic Mesa hm2/hm2_7i96s.0: error finishing read
i will need to measure it again but its something in 1432312`s
i have tried combinations of "intel_idle.max_cstate=0 processor.max_cstate=0 idle=poll" and also isolcpus=2,3. it seems system load does change the how periodicaly it happens. power management is off in the bios.
i have tried combinations of "intel_idle.max_cstate=0 processor.max_cstate=0 idle=poll" and also isolcpus=2,3. it seems system load does change the how periodicaly it happens. power management is off in the bios.
Please Log in or Create an account to join the conversation.
16 Oct 2022 14:57 #254231
by PCW
Replied by PCW on topic Mesa hm2/hm2_7i96s.0: error finishing read
That large of a latency spike is likely power management related
Are you sure all CPU frequency switching is disabled in the BIOS?
Are you sure all CPU frequency switching is disabled in the BIOS?
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:04 #254271
by bensttech
Replied by bensttech on topic Mesa hm2/hm2_7i96s.0: error finishing read
Yep double and tripple checked. Running normally the read.time is between 370k and 520k when it blips it goes to around 1.6M
I just booted up my other box deb10 cnc 2.8 and 4.19.0-17-rt-amd64 and its rock solid at about 500k ish. it is different hardware though so not really a fair test tomorrow i will try the exact hardware
I just booted up my other box deb10 cnc 2.8 and 4.19.0-17-rt-amd64 and its rock solid at about 500k ish. it is different hardware though so not really a fair test tomorrow i will try the exact hardware
Please Log in or Create an account to join the conversation.
- snowgoer540
- Offline
- Moderator
Less
More
- Posts: 2388
- Thank you received: 779
16 Oct 2022 22:13 #254276
by snowgoer540
FWIW if you search the forum for J1900 you'll see people have mixed results with that processor. Some people swear by them, and others (myself included) couldn't get it to work reliably. Not saying that is your issue, but figured it was worth mentioning nonetheless.
Replied by snowgoer540 on topic Mesa hm2/hm2_7i96s.0: error finishing read
model name : Intel(R) Celeron(R) CPU J1900 @ 1.99GHz
FWIW if you search the forum for J1900 you'll see people have mixed results with that processor. Some people swear by them, and others (myself included) couldn't get it to work reliably. Not saying that is your issue, but figured it was worth mentioning nonetheless.
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:19 #254280
by bensttech
Replied by bensttech on topic Mesa hm2/hm2_7i96s.0: error finishing read
Thanks for the insight the strange thing is i have another machine same mainboard same FPGA card on 2.8 and its dead stable. i suspect its kernel driver related but it v frustrating
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:20 #254281
by PCW
Replied by PCW on topic Mesa hm2/hm2_7i96s.0: error finishing read
1.6M is close to 1 ms, you might try increasing the servo thread period to 1.5 or 2 ms
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:24 #254282
by bensttech
Replied by bensttech on topic Mesa hm2/hm2_7i96s.0: error finishing read
That would be a work around but i would like to get to the bottom of it as i know i have another machine running same mb and fpga card without issues on 2.8.
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:32 #254283
by bensttech
Replied by bensttech on topic Mesa hm2/hm2_7i96s.0: error finishing read
increasing the servo period to 1.5ms instantly made my worse case blip 2.4M, not exactly sure what that means.
Please Log in or Create an account to join the conversation.
16 Oct 2022 22:53 #254288
by PCW
Replied by PCW on topic Mesa hm2/hm2_7i96s.0: error finishing read
it probably means that packets were being dropped (timed-out)
at a 1 ms servo thread rate (default timeout is 80% of servo period)
at a 1 ms servo thread rate (default timeout is 80% of servo period)
Please Log in or Create an account to join the conversation.
Time to create page: 0.109 seconds